His high usage prevents others contributing enough to balance the output, especially since he isn't a plus defender to help at that end. His usage rate this season is 35.9%, considerably higher than 2nd place (SGA and Giannis at 32.7% and a bunch close behind him). Embiid would be 1st if he had enough games played.
